Nils Hoffmann
German producer Nils Hoffmann has been developing his warm, melodic style of progressive house since the early 2010s. Releasing music on labels like Poesie Musik and Anjunadeep, his style has become more intricate and vocal-driven over the years. He scored a major streaming hit with "Breathing," his 2019 single with Ben Böhmer and Malou, and released the full-lengths Once in a Blue Moon (2020) and A Radiant Sign (2022).
Berlin-based Nils Hoffmann is a classically trained pianist who counts Trentemøller and Paul Kalkbrenner among his influences, as well as Yann Tiersen and Bon Iver. After releasing a 2011 single called "Balloons," his debut vinyl EP, Verwunschen, appeared on Lochmann Records in 2012. A reworked "Balloons" came out in 2013, and Hoffmann continued releasing material, including more vocal-driven songs such as "You" and "Time." 2019's "Breathing" (with Ben Böhmer and Malou) appeared on Anjunadeep, and Poesie Musik issued the 2020 full-length Once in a Blue Moon, as well as its accompanying remixes. Hoffmann returned to Anjunadeep with 2022's A Radiant Sign, his second album, which featured guests such as Niklas Paschburg, TENDER, and Julia Church.
